After talking with Zoltan on the League of Civs Discord, I got to play a 1v1 game on the WarClient fork of FreeCiv. Zoltan and OriaN showed me the ropes, and a few other players hopped on to watch my learning battles.

The ruleset was NoWonder-1.3 (All Wonders, except Apollo and Manhattan, are banned).

They showed me the current starting buildorder for WarClient / NoWonder-1.3, which was Rapture T40ish, Warrior Defenses by T50, and Musketeers on Galleons + Destroyers on Turn60 (Largely from the Warriors). I managed to follow the basics, and I'll write up a guide (from my beginner's perspective) for the community sometime soon.

The speed of play is based on some older rulesets from 2.0 Fork. In particular, no borders, caravan trades give +gold and +science. The +Science from Caravans allow for a very speedy Republic, far faster than what is accomplished in 2.6.2 Mainline. WarClient also has "AutoCaravan" features to make optimizing trade routes extremely easy. The biggest reason, is the cccwwwxxxx starting units (3 settlers, 3 workers, 4 explorers). The 3 starting workers are more than enough to build your road network and Rapture ready by T40, negating the need to go Pottery. The 4 explorers provide +15 shields each, accelerating settler production in the beginning.

So Option 1: Warclient / Warserver games based off of 2.0 rules. Its an extremely mature metagame and has a community of players. Certainly a strong option for anyone looking for 1v1 Duels in FreeCiv.

Note 2: AutoCaravan's auto-optimization of trade routes speeds up play. It grossly improves city selection (ensuring the selected cities all max out their trade routes). AutoCaravan would certainly be something that should be ported to the mainline IMO. Even if Classic has weaker trade routes than WarClient, the trade bonus is pretty substantial when all routes are optimal.
